When several alleles are shown, the nucleotide mutations and amino acid
changes for a given codon are indicated in red letters. These polymorphic mutations are reported in
Tables of alleles.
Dashes indicate identical nucleotides. Dots indicate gaps according to the
IMGT unique numbering.
Blanks indicate partial sequences (blanks at the 5' and/or 3' end).
Exon names are shown between parentheses on the first line.
Cysteine involved in the disulfide bridge are shown in purple.
STOP-CODON is indicated by an asterisk.
N (Asn, asparagine) of potential N-glycosylation sites (NXS/T, where X is different from P), (N-linked glycosylation) is shown is green (site is underlined in CHS and in pages edited before 14/10/2009).
